WordPress的hook是一个重要的概念,它允许开发人员在WordPress核心功能之外添加自定义代码。这些钩子可以在特定的事件或动作发生时触发,允许您添加、修改或删除功能。
icon_dir是一个用于定义图标文件目录的钩子。它用于指定用于自定义WordPress图标的目录。默认情况下,WordPress会在wp-includes/css/dashicons.min.css文件中定义一组图标,但您可以使用icon_dir钩子来创建您自己的图标集。
使用icon_dir钩子,您可以通过以下步骤自定义WordPress图标:
1. 创建一个新的目录来存放您的自定义图标文件。您可以选择将它放在您的主题目录中的任何位置。例如,您可以在主题的根目录中创建一个名为"icons"的目录。
2. 在您的主题的functions.php文件中添加如下代码:
function custom_icon_dir() {
return '/path/to/custom/icons/directory';
}
add_filter( 'icon_dir', 'custom_icon_dir' );
将代码中的"/path/to/custom/icons/directory"替换为您创建的自定义图标目录的实际路径。
3. 保存并上传您的主题文件。
4. 在您的自定义图标目录中,创建一个名为dashicons.css的文件,并在其中添加您的图标样式。您可以通过复制和修改默认的dashicons.min.css文件来创建您自己的样式。
5. 在您的主题的header.php文件中添加一个链接来加载您的自定义dashicons.css文件。例如:
<link rel="stylesheet" href="/icons/dashicons.css" />
将代码中的"/icons/dashicons.css"替换为您的自定义图标文件的路径和文件名。
6. 保存并上传您的主题文件。
现在,您的自定义图标将替代默认的WordPress图标。您可以在WordPress后台的编辑器或其他地方使用这些图标,方法是在相应的标记中添加dashicons类,并使用图标的类名作为其附加类名。
总结:通过使用icon_dir钩子,您可以自定义WordPress的图标文件目录,从而为您的网站添加和使用自定义图标。
0 个评论